(4) Fuel System

Injection Timing
1. Remove the stop solenoid.
2. Remove the injection pipes and nozzle.
3. Set the speed control lever to maximum fuel discharge position.
(Reference)
• Turn the flywheel with screwdriver.
4. Turn the flywheel counterclockwise (facing the flywheel) until the
fuel fills up to the hole of the delivery valve holder for 1st cylinder.
5. Turn the flywheel further and stop turning when the fuel begins to
flow over, to get the present injection timing.
6. (The flywheel has mark 1TC and four lines indicating every 0.09
rad (5 °) of crank angle from 0.17 rad (10 °) to 0.44 rad (25 °)
before mark 1TC) Calculate the angle which the center of the
window points out.
injection timing, add or remove the shim to adjust.
(Injection Timing)
Model
V2403-M-T
0.132 to 0.157 rad (7.55 to 9.05 °) before T.D.C.
NOTE
• The sealant is applied to both sides of the soft metal gasket
shim. The liquid gasket is not required for assembling.
• Shims are available in thickness of 0.175 mm (6), 0.20 mm
(3), 0.25 mm (4) and 0.30 mm (5). Combine these shims for
adjustments.
• The 0.175 mm thick shim is coated only on the lower face.
Therefore, do not use the 0.175 mm thick shim as the top
shim of the combination (injection pump side), because this
cause oil leakage.
• Addition or reduction of shim (0.05 mm, 0.002 in.) delays or
advances the injection timing by approx. 0.009 rad (0.5 °).
• In disassembling and replacing, be sure to use the same
number of new gasket shims with the same thickness.
(1) Delivery Valve Holder
(2) Timing Mark
(3) 2-Holes: 0.20 mm (Shim)
(4) 1-Hole: 0.25 mm (Shim)
(5) Without hole: 0.30 mm (Shim)
(6) 2-Holes: 0.175 mm (Shim)
